Event description
EMPLOYEE FALLS WHEN HANDRAIL BREAKS ON AN ELEVATION
Investigation abstract
On January 18, 1990, an employee was working on a work carriage that had started railings (metal) with a 4-in. toeboard. He was lowering the spout controls from the carriage to the circuit dock below when while leaning against the top handr ail; it came loose. He fell 7 ft to the concrete dock below receiving injuries t hat were fatal. The broken top handrail showed signs of deterioration.
